HSE stereo woes

My stereo has been problematic for some time. It’s now gone off permanently taking with it the sat nag for some reason?
I have this morning been out with my torch and fuses and checked each and every fuse relating to the stereo in any way. About five plus a relay. All are good for continuity. The stereo block at the back of the unit is receiving volts on what I guess are the switched and constant wires. Dash out once again.....
I removed the stereo front and top looking for bad soLdered joints but all looks visually ok.
I’m pretty sure the stereo unit itself is kaput.
The Ariel cable clip was broken and disintegrated last time it came out but it worked again periodically for a few months without Ariel so I’m sure that’s not an earth issue.
Is it possible to replace it with an aftermarket unit for reasonable money? I can live without the sat nag I would like some music though. It does long trips this car.
Second hand units appear to be silly money considering their age and presumably same liability to malfunction as the unit in the car?
Given that there is voltage to the biggest plug into the unit and the fuses are good any other ideas before I begin the next quest for a working stereo I should check ?

Yes if you have power on the thick wires and it doesn’t respond in any way to the knob being pressed it does sound like the unit itself.

Hse require an amplifier bypass kit from connects2 which aren’t cheap.
Factory Bluetooth will be lost.
